Been trying to get a good deal with various codes for a 4-day weekend in August at SeaTac. #1 Gold was clocking in at just over $400.
Only decent discount was showing to be the Car & Driver one to around $320. Stumbled upon Mousesavers page which now lists their own CDP 2002500 at http://www.mousesavers.com/hertz-ren...scounts/#mscdp which says it's for readers of Mousesavers web site, no ID and indeed resolves as Mousesavers Inc. on the Avis site.
Best of all? Dropped the price down to $226. Couldn't find a PC that would stack with it but that alone was far better than any other codes I tried.

I think this new 50+ CDP is a result of AARP's dropping Hertz as one of its car-rental partners. (AARP recently made Avis/Budget their sole car-rental partners.)
